STUDIES ON MICROBIAL UTILIZATION OF D-GLUCURONIC ACID DERIVATIVES III. MECHANISM OF THE PROMOTING ACTION OF SUGAR METABOLISM BY ADAPTATION TO D-GLUCURONIC ACID

1) The metabolic pathway of D-glucuronic acid by A. aerogenes A-1 was investigated by the use of inhibitors, successive adaptation and chromatography. D-glucuronic acid is believed to be metabolized through galacturonic and tagaturonic acids to carbon dioxide and water by the dicarboxylic acid cycle.
2) The metabolic pathway of D-glucuronic acid and D-glucose by this organism appeared to be common below the dicarboxylic acid cycle.
